Ramanandacharya’s teachings were centered on pure and personal connection with the God Rama and didn’t believe in any kind of formal ritualism. He used the common vernacular language instead of Sanskrit so that everyone could understand.

Ramanandacharya was a 14th-century Hindu Vaishnava devotional poet saint who amalgamated Advaita with Vaishnava Bhakti. He was the pioneer in validating NIRGUN and SAGUN Bhakti as parallel paths.

Bhakti movement began in South (Tamil Nadu to be precise) and slowly spread to Northern parts of India. This movement was extremely popular because of its simple fundamentals which could be understood by even commonfolk. Vaishnavism, Shaivism etc… were already connecting with commonfolk from a long time and this Bhakti movement reinforced it by making the devotee feel a personal connection with the deity.
